Charles Owen "Scorch" Hobaugh (born November 5, 1961, in Bar Harbor, Maine) is a NASA astronaut and a retired U.S. Marine Corps officer. He has had three spaceflights, all of which were Space Shuttle missions to the International Space Station, lasting between 10 and 13 days. Hobaugh was selected to be an astronaut in 1996, and his first spaceflight was STS-104, for which he was designated Pilot of Space Shuttle Atlantis.
